What to avoid when taking ceftriaxone?

Precautions – If your symptoms do not improve within a few days, or if they become worse, check with your doctor. This medicine may cause serious allergic reactions, including anaphylaxis, which can be life-threatening and require immediate medical attention.

  1. Call your doctor right away if you have itching; hives; hoarseness; shortness of breath; trouble breathing; trouble swallowing; or any swelling of your hands, face, or mouth after you receive this medicine.
  2. Ceftriaxone may cause diarrhea, and in some cases it can be severe.
  3. Do not take any medicine to treat diarrhea without first checking with your doctor.

Diarrhea medicines may make the diarrhea worse or make it last longer. If you have any questions about this or if mild diarrhea continues or gets worse, check with your doctor. Pancreatitis may occur while you are using this medicine. Tell your doctor right away if you have sudden and severe stomach pain, chills, constipation, nausea, vomiting, fever, or lightheadedness.

How long does ceftriaxone injection stay in your system?

Abstract – In human subjects, ceftriaxone exhibits an exceptionally long elimination half-life (5.8 to 8.7 hours) and a small degree of nonlinearity in its pharmacokinetics which can be ignored in its clinical applications. Thirty-three to 67 percent of a dose is excreted in the urine as unchanged drug, and the remainder is secreted in the bile and ultimately is found in the feces as microbiologically inactive compounds.

  • Ceftriaxone is rapidly and completely absorbed following intramuscular administration.
  • Multiple dosing of ceftriaxone with doses ranging from 0.5 to 2 g at 12- or 24-hour intervals by intravenous and intramuscular routes resulted in 15 to 36 percent accumulation of ceftriaxone in plasma and no change in its elimination half-life.

The volume of distribution and the plasma clearance of ceftriaxone in pediatric patients were threefold greater than those in adults, and ceftriaxone penetrated the inflamed meninges of infants and children with bacterial meningitis. Small changes in the pharmacokinetics of ceftriaxone in elderly subjects or patients with renal or hepatic dysfunction are such that dose adjustments should not be necessary with a ceftriaxone dosage up to 2 g per day.

Can I drink alcohol 3 hours after taking antibiotics?

What are the effects of drinking alcohol while taking antibiotics? – Antibiotics and alcohol can cause similar side effects, such as stomach upset, dizziness and drowsiness. Combining antibiotics and alcohol can increase these side effects. A few antibiotics — such as metronidazole (Flagyl), tinidazole (Tindamax), and sulfamethoxazole and trimethoprim (Bactrim) — should not be mixed with alcohol because this may result in a more severe reaction.

Drinking any amount of alcohol with these medications can result in side effects such as flushing, headache, nausea and vomiting, and rapid heart rate. Also, the antibiotic linezolid (Zyvox) interacts with certain alcoholic beverages, including red wine and tap beer. Drinking these beverages with this medication can cause a dangerous increase in blood pressure.

Keep in mind that some cold medicines and mouthwashes also contain alcohol. So check the label and avoid such products while taking these antibiotics. Although modest alcohol use doesn’t reduce the effectiveness of most antibiotics, it can reduce your energy and delay how quickly you recover from illness.

Is ceftriaxone hard on the liver?

Likelihood score: B (ceftriaxone is a very likely cause of clinically apparent liver injury and can also lead to biliary sludge and ‘pseudolithiasis’ caused by crystallization of ceftriaxone in bile present in the gallbladder or biliary tree).

What bacteria is killed by ceftriaxone?

Action – Ceftriaxone is a broad spectrum antibiotic from the cephalosporin family. It is a known as a third generation cephalosporin, and is active against a number of bacteria not killed by first or second generation cephalosporins. Ceftriaxone kills bacteria by interfering with production of proteins important for their cell walls.

  1. It is active against a number of important and well-known organisms including: – Staphylococcus aureus (but not MRSA) – E.
  2. Coli – Neisseria meningitidis (meningococcus) – N.
  3. Gonorrhoeae (cause of gonorrhoea) Ceftriaxone also kills some important causative organisms of respiratory tract infections, Haemophilus influenzae, Streptococcus pneumoniae and Klebsiella pneumoniae.

Some strains of Pseudomonas aeruginosa, the bug that causes dangerous hospital infections, are also killed. A number of other bacteria responsible for a wide range of infections are also susceptible to Ceftriaxone.
